What is the Percentage of Hydrogen in Water?
Water, chemically known as H₂O, consists of two hydrogen atoms and one oxygen atom. To calculate the percentage of hydrogen in water, we look at the molecular masses:
-
Hydrogen atomic mass = 1.01 g/mol
-
Number of hydrogen atoms in water = 2
-
Total hydrogen mass in water = 1.01 × 2 = 2.02 g/mol
-
Oxygen atomic mass = 16.00 g/mol
-
Number of oxygen atoms in water = 1
-
Total oxygen mass = 16.00 g/mol
-
Total mass of water (H₂O) = 2.02 + 16.00 = 18.02 g/mol
Now, the percentage of hydrogen in water is calculated as:
(Mass of hydrogen ÷ Total mass of water) × 100 = (2.02 ÷ 18.02) × 100 ≈ 11.2%
This calculation clearly shows that hydrogen is a small but essential part of water. Even though oxygen dominates water’s mass, it’s hydrogen that gives water its unique chemical properties and allows it to form bonds necessary for life. Why Does the Hydrogen Percentage Matter in Water?
The percentage of hydrogen in water is not just a chemical curiosity; it has wide-ranging significance:
- Chemistry & Reactions: The hydrogen proportion in water determines how H₂O participates in reactions, including acid-base chemistry and oxidation-reduction processes. For example, understanding the percentage of hydrogen in water is essential when calculating reactants and products in chemical equations.
- Energy & Hydrogen Fuel: Hydrogen is a clean energy carrier. Knowing the percentage of hydrogen in water allows scientists to estimate how much hydrogen can be extracted for hydrogen fuel applications.
- Environmental Science: The percentage of hydrogen in water plays a role in understanding water splitting for renewable energy, helping create a sustainable and eco-friendly fuel source.
- Education & Research: Students and researchers often refer to the percentage of hydrogen in water to understand molecular bonding, density calculations, and the unique properties that make water indispensable.

Scientific vs. Practical Perspective
It’s important to distinguish between natural hydrogen in water and infused hydrogen:
-
Scientific Perspective: Hydrogen in water, accounting for 11.2% of its mass, is chemically bound to oxygen. This hydrogen cannot act as a free antioxidant because it is already part of a stable H₂O molecule.
-
Practical Perspective: Hydrogen water introduces extra free hydrogen molecules. These free H₂ molecules can penetrate cells and neutralize oxidative stress, providing benefits that naturally present hydrogen cannot.
Many people confuse the percentage of hydrogen in water with the amount of hydrogen available for health benefits. While the 11.2% hydrogen is vital for water chemistry, the wellness properties come from additional hydrogen infusion, not the naturally occurring hydrogen.
